Table 2. Acute treatment toxicity according to the criteria of the Radiation Therapy Oncology Group/European Organisation for Research and Treatment of Cancer (RTOG/EORTC) [8].
| Treated region | Acute toxicity | Number of events N = 957 lesions |
|---|---|---|
| Pelvis 441 lesions |
GU G1 G2 G3 G4 Total |
112 (25%) 34 (8%) 6 (1.4%) 2 (0.5%) 154 (35%) |
|
GI G1 G2 G3 G4 Total |
71 (16%) 14 (3%) 0 0 85 (19%) |
|
| Thorax 363 lesions |
Lung toxicity G1 G2 G3 G4 Total |
23 (6%) 4 (1%) 1 (0.3%) 0 28 (7.3%) |
| Thorax + Neck 376 lesions |
Skin toxicity G1 G2 G3 G4 Total |
27 (7%) 4 (1%) 0 0 31 (8%) |
The degree of toxicity was evaluated during and at the end of treatment (maximum grade observed)
Legend: lesions = total number of treated lesions per region, GU = genitourinary toxicity, GI = gastrointestinal toxicity. G = grade, RTOG/EORTC = Radiation Therapy Oncology Group/European Organisation for Research and Treatment of Cancer
